APTDC vs TGTDC vs Private Tirupati Tours 2026: Complete Comparison Guide

If you’re planning a Tirupati pilgrimage in 2026, you have three main routes: APTDC (Andhra Pradesh Tourism), TGTDC (Telangana Tourism), or a private tour operator. They look similar on the surface — but the price, what’s included, and the darshan policy are very different. Pick the wrong one and you’ll either overpay or arrive at Tirumala without a clear plan for darshan tokens.

This guide compares all three side-by-side using actual 2026 pricing, so you can pick the right one for your group.

Quick Verdict

  • Tight budget, from Bangalore/Chennai?APTDC. Lowest cost (₹3,160 from Bangalore, ₹2,000 from Chennai, ₹4,300 from Hyderabad), government-run, reliable.
  • From Hyderabad and want hotel included?TGTDC. ₹4,250 for 4 days, government-run, reliable.
  • Need custom dates, private vehicle, or premium hotels?Private operator. Costs 2–4× more but flexible.

Important for all three: None of these packages include darshan tickets. Every pilgrim takes a free Slotted Sarva Darshan (SSD) token on arrival in Tirupati. Aadhar card is mandatory. Plan for 6–10 hours of darshan time on top of travel.

1. APTDC (Andhra Pradesh Tourism) — Best Budget Option

APTDC is the most popular route to Tirupati for South Indian pilgrims — and for good reason. It’s government-backed, predictable, and significantly cheaper than private alternatives. APTDC runs daily packages from Bangalore, Hyderabad, Chennai, Coimbatore, and Salem.

Key APTDC packages (2026 pricing):

  • Bangalore → Tirupati: ₹3,160 per person (3 days / 2 nights). Daily departures. View package details
  • Chennai → Tirupati: From ₹2,000 per person (1–2 day options). Multiple daily slots.
  • Coimbatore / Salem → Tirupati: ₹4,000 per person (4 days). Combined pickup route.

What’s included:

  • AC or non-AC semi-sleeper bus (round trip)
  • Basic guesthouse stay (twin/triple sharing)
  • Breakfast (most packages)
  • Local sightseeing in Tirupati/Tirumala
  • Tour escort assistance for SSD token process

What’s NOT included:

  • Darshan tickets (free SSD token, pilgrim collects on arrival — Aadhar mandatory)
  • Lunch and dinner (mostly)
  • Personal expenses, prasadam shopping
  • Special entry darshan (extra ₹300 if you want it)

2. TGTDC (Telangana Tourism) — Best for Hyderabad

If you’re starting from Hyderabad, TGTDC is the cleanest option. It’s pricier than APTDC (~₹4,250 vs ~₹3,160) but includes hotel accommodation and uses a higher-grade AC Volvo bus.

TGTDC Hyderabad–Tirupati package:

  • Cost: ₹4,250 per person (4 days / 3 nights)
  • Transport: AC Volvo bus, Hyderabad → Tirupati → Hyderabad
  • Accommodation: TGTDC hotel (twin sharing, AC rooms)
  • Meals: Breakfast and dinner included
  • Bonus: Optional Hyderabad → Arunachalam extension available

Why pick TGTDC over a private Hyderabad tour?

TGTDC’s price-to-comfort ratio is hard to beat for Hyderabad residents. Private operators charging similar rates usually skimp on hotel quality or use older buses. Government tourism is held to a minimum standard — fixtures, AC, and bus mechanical condition are predictable.

3. Private Tour Operators — Best for Flexibility

If you need custom dates, a private vehicle, premium hotels, or a non-standard route (e.g., Tirupati + Sripuram + Kanipakam), private operators are the only option.

Typical private operator pricing (per person, 2026):

  • Bangalore → Tirupati (premium): ₹6,000–₹10,000 (private car, mid-range hotel)
  • Chennai → Tirupati (premium): ₹5,500–₹9,000
  • Hyderabad → Tirupati (luxury): ₹8,000–₹15,000 (Innova/Crysta, 4-star hotel)
  • Multi-destination tours: ₹12,000–₹25,000+ (5–10 days)

When private makes sense:

  • Senior citizens / health needs — want private car, flexible breaks
  • Group of 4–6 sharing a vehicle (works out cheaper than 6 APTDC bus seats sometimes)
  • Combining Tirupati with other temples (Kanipakam, Sripuram, Kalahasti, Padmavathi)
  • Specific dates that don’t match APTDC/TGTDC schedules
  • Premium hotel preference (Marasa Sarovar, Fortune Kences, Bliss Hotel etc.)

The Darshan Truth Nobody Tells You

Here’s the most important thing across ALL three options: none of them include darshan tickets. The TTD (Tirumala Tirupati Devasthanams) operates a free Slotted Sarva Darshan (SSD) system. Every pilgrim — APTDC, TGTDC, private, or independent — gets the same free token on arrival.

  • Aadhar card is mandatory for SSD token collection (one per person)
  • SSD tokens are time-slotted (e.g., 4 PM slot, 6 PM slot)
  • Actual darshan can take 6–10 hours from token time depending on crowd
  • If you want guaranteed faster darshan, book Special Entry Darshan (₹300) online via tirupatibalaji.ap.gov.in

Any tour operator who claims to “include VIP darshan” or “guaranteed Anga Pradakshinam” — be cautious. TTD doesn’t sell VIP slots through tour operators. Only specific high-tier sevas have advance booking, and those are direct with TTD.

How to Decide: 4 Quick Questions

  1. Where are you starting from? Bangalore/Chennai/Coimbatore → APTDC. Hyderabad → TGTDC. Anywhere else / custom → Private.
  2. What’s your budget per person? Under ₹4,000 → APTDC. ₹4,000–6,000 → TGTDC. Above ₹6,000 → Private.
  3. How important is hotel quality? Don’t care, just need a bed → APTDC. Mid-tier acceptable → TGTDC. Want 3–4 star → Private.
  4. Are your dates fixed or flexible? Flexible → APTDC/TGTDC scheduled departures. Fixed/specific → Private.

  • Book 7–10 days ahead for weekends and festivals. Same-day booking rarely works.
  • Avoid “discount” agents offering APTDC at <₹3,000 — these are usually fake bookings or low-quality private buses being mislabeled as APTDC.
  • Cross-check the official APTDC bus number at the boarding point — government buses have visible AP01/AP02 registration plates and APTDC branding.
  • Carry Aadhar in original (not photocopy) — TTD verifies before SSD issue.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is APTDC cheaper than TGTDC?
Yes, APTDC starts at ₹2,000 (Chennai) and ₹3,160 (Bangalore), while TGTDC’s only major route (Hyderabad–Tirupati) is ₹4,250 for 4 days. But TGTDC includes hotel + dinner, which APTDC packages mostly don’t. Per-rupee, both are good value.
Do APTDC or TGTDC packages include darshan tickets?
No. Neither government tour package includes TTD darshan tickets. Every pilgrim takes a free Slotted Sarva Darshan (SSD) token on arrival in Tirupati. Aadhar card is mandatory. If you want faster darshan, book the ₹300 Special Entry Darshan separately on tirupatibalaji.ap.gov.in.
Can I book APTDC from Hyderabad?
APTDC doesn’t operate from Hyderabad — they’re Andhra Pradesh tourism, focused on AP cities. From Hyderabad, your government option is TGTDC (Telangana Tourism). For other custom routes from Hyderabad, use a private operator.
Is private tour better than APTDC for a family of 4?
It depends on what you need. APTDC for 4 people = ₹12,640 (Bangalore route). A private Innova for 4 with mid-range hotel = ₹22,000–₹32,000. Private is 2–2.5× costlier but adds flexibility — private vehicle, custom pickup time, choice of hotel. For families with seniors or small kids, the comfort difference is meaningful.
What’s the cancellation policy for APTDC and TGTDC?

Which operator is best for senior citizens?
For seniors, TGTDC (AC Volvo + hotel from Hyderabad) or a private operator are better than APTDC. APTDC buses can be long and tiring — 8–10 hour bus journeys with limited recline. A private Innova/Crysta with flexible stops is the most senior-friendly. Also book Special Entry Darshan (₹300) so they don’t stand in long SSD queues.
